If you love Western-style buildings and lush outdoor scenes, put Graz’s Herz Jesu Kirche on your bucket list! Must-See Places: Herz Jesu Kirche (Sparbersbachgasse 58, 8010 Graz) is impossible to miss. The neo-Gothic church stands out with sleek spires, intricate stained glass, and a mysterious yet welcoming atmosphere. It’s open daily from 7:00 to 19:00, so there’s no stress about timing your visit. My tip: go on a sunny morning — the light streaming through the windows makes the whole place feel magical. On cloudy or rainy days, the moody ambiance actually adds drama to your photos and gives a different perspective. The area around the church is also a treat for anyone into outdoor landscapes. Expect gorgeous winding paths, blooming flowers, and leafy trees that pop in every season. Highly recommend bringing your camera or phone for close-ups, especially of the flower beds and the building’s bold lines! How to Get Around: Graz’s public transport (trams + buses) is super efficient. To reach Herz Jesu Kirche, hop on Tram Line 6 or 7 and get off at the “Herz-Jesu-Kirche” stop — easy! If you prefer walking, the city center to the church is less than 20 minutes. Food Recommendation: After your visit, grab a coffee and slice of Sachertorte at a nearby café — Austrian desserts always hit the spot. Bonus Tips: No tickets needed, and you can chill in the church’s green spaces. Carry cash; some spots are cash-only. Must-See Spot: Uhrturm Don’t miss Graz-Uhrturm at Am Schlossberg, 8010 Graz, Austria. The clock tower itself is the city’s most famous landmark and it’s open all day, year-round—fully flex your photo ops! The atmosphere around Uhrturm is a blend of Western-style architecture, lush park greenery, and chill vibes. Whether you’re into outdoor cultural landscapes, admiring close-up building details, or just love strolling through gardens, it delivers. (Pro tip: It’s especially beautiful on a sunny day, but the moody clouds can look cool too.) Travel Smart Tip: Hiking up Schlossberg takes 10-15 minutes—wear comfy shoes and pack water. The park by Uhrturm is great for group hangs and relaxing, and you'll get panoramic city views for free! If the weather turns rainy or cloudy, bring a light jacket and don’t stress—the scenery looks dramatic either way. How to Get Around: Graz’s public transport is super efficient. Take the tram up to Schlossbergplatz then start your walk—or if you’re feeling lazy, hop on the Schlossbergbahn (funicular). Save your cash for a cafe treat! Foodie Pick: Grab a local pastry like a Topfenstrudel at one of the cafes near the base of the Schlossberg—sweet, cheap, and so Austrian. Final Tips: No visa stress for most European travelers.
